Siauliai vs Moorestown, Nj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Siauliai, Lithuania and Moorestown, Nj, Usa is approximately 6,888 km or 4,280 mi.
  • To reach Siauliai in this distance one would set out from Moorestown, Nj bearing 38.9°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Siauliai bearing 120.8° or ESE .
  • Siauliai has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Moorestown, Nj has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Siauliai is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Moorestown, Nj is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 6.2 °C (11.2°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.1 °C (5.6°F) less in Siauliai.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 574.2 mm (22.6 in) less which is equivalent to 574.2 l/m² (14.09 US gal/ft²) or 5,742,000 l/ha (613,858 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 15.9° lower in Siauliai than in Moorestown, Nj.
